首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 109 毫秒
1.
基于夹角符号序列的凸多边形直径算法   总被引:3,自引:4,他引:3  
对一个凸多边形直径算法———夹角序列法,进行了较为深入的分析和研究,并在此基础上提出了夹角符号序列算法。算法分别讨论了利用求夹角正切值符号序列和余弦值符号序列来求解凸多边形直径的两种途径,并给出了各自的算法实现,最后对算法进行了验证,实验结果证明夹角符号序列算法效率高、可靠性好。  相似文献   

2.
确定平面点集的凸壳问题在计算机图形学、图像处理、CAD/CAM、模式识别等众多领域中有广泛的应用。本文根据凸多边形的性质构建了一种新的基于凸多边形的凸壳算法,该算法利用X、y坐标的极值将凸多边形分为几个段,应用凸壳顶点有序性,分段计算凸壳的顶点而得到凸壳。理论分析和实验结果表明,该算法运行速度快效率高,具有较强的实用性。  相似文献   

3.
在研究中轴性质的基础上,给出了一种全新的求解凸多边形直径算法。该算法首先求出凸多边形的中轴,再根据中轴的两个端点确定直径。算法简单,并在无预处理的情况下达到了O(n)。  相似文献   

4.
求两个相交凸多边形并的凸包及交的算法   总被引:1,自引:0,他引:1       下载免费PDF全文
凸多边形交、并求解的难点在于如何维护结果多边形的顶点序列。利用坐标的极值将凸多边形分成几个段,利用凸壳顶点有序性,分段计算凸壳顶点而得到凸壳。两个相交的凸多边形P和Q,求P和Q并的凸壳通过计算它的4个单调段来进行。每个单调段的点是否是凸壳上的点只与2个凸多边形中的同一类型的单调段有关。该算法充分地利用了凸多边形顶点的有序性,使算法的时间复杂度达到最小。  相似文献   

5.
针对传统人工势场中存在局部陷阱问题,提出一种基于灰色定性理论的人工势场算法.首先将环境中自由空间分解为一组凸多边形,以凸多边形的顶点和邻接关系作为关键信息,并分别构成灰色定性基本元和灰色定性关系,由灰色定性关系推理从起始点到目标点需经过的凸多边形序列,再用广义白化函数计算凸多边形序列中的势场.理论分析和实验均表明该算法能够确保机器人在有限的时间内安全到达目标点.  相似文献   

6.
陈亮  宋恩民 《计算机学报》1994,17(A00):116-121
本文提出了一个求两互不相交的凸多边形间的距离的快速算法,两个凸多边形间的距离指的是这两凸多边形沿着连心线方向以平移方式相互接近直至相交时所经过的路径长度。  相似文献   

7.
本文在对现有的相交检测算法进行研究的基础上,提出了基于夹边边对的空间平面凸多边形快速相交检测算法,为平面凸多边形间判交问题提供了一致的计算方法,并将算法的应用对象扩展到任意空间平面凸多边形。该算法分为两步:第一步,确定所要检测的两个凸多边形是否都存在相对于另一凸多边形所在平面的夹边边对,如果至少一个凸多多边形中不存在相对于另一凸多边形所在平面的夹边边对,那么立即返回两个多边形不相交;第二步,根据前面计算得到的两个凸多边形中的夹边边对,计算两组边对间对应夹边的符号距离判断两个多边形是否相交  相似文献   

8.
在信标节点分布不均匀的情况下,为了使节点定位的误差尽可能小以及在误差校正过程更加有效和可靠,提出一种改进的质心定位算法。该算法首先确定未知节点通信范围内的信标节点,然后取部分这些信标节点作为顶点构成凸多边形,通过RSSI获取未知节点与凸多边形的各个顶点的距离,之后将质心定位的凸多边形内的所有信标节点都作为校正节点,由这些校正节点得到相对应的校正因子,通过添加权重因子综合所有的校正因子来替换未知节点的测距误差因子,对测距误差进行补偿,最后利用加权质心定位方法确定未知节点的最终位置。仿真实验表明:在信标节点分布不均匀的情况下,在100 m×100 m的监测区域内,该算法相比于其他定位算法具有更强的抗干扰能力,而且平均定位误差至少减少12%,是一种定位精度更高的算法。  相似文献   

9.
李书杰  王鹏  陈宗海 《机器人》2012,34(4):476-484
针对移动机器人的环境建模问题,提出一种综合拓扑地图和儿何地图特点的混合环境模型——灰色定性地图.用凸剖分算法将环境中的自由空间分解为一组凸多边形.灰色定性地图的定性层由凸多边形及其之间的邻接关系构成,用于模拟人类在路径规划时的高层定性推理.定量层由凸多边形顶点的坐标和势场向量构成,用于决定机器人在连续空间中的运动方向和速度.理论分析和实验均表明:灰色定性地图可以模拟人类对环境认知的知识表达,并且可以仪由凸多边形邻接信息和顶点信息支持机器人完成路径规划且确保路径的平滑性,有效地降低了环境模型的空间复杂度.  相似文献   

10.
基于形状直径函数的三维网格模型零水印算法   总被引:1,自引:0,他引:1  
针对目前零水印算法不能抵抗姿势变化攻击以及抗简化攻击性能较低的问题,提出一种基于形状直径函数的三维网格模型零水印算法.首先通过计算顶点的形状直径函数值来建立顶点的有序集合,然后结合每个顶点邻域面积与最小顶点邻域面积的比值来构造鲁棒的顶点分布序列,最后由该顶点分布序列构造出零水印序列.实验结果表明,文中算法可以较好地抵抗平移、旋转、缩放、噪声、细分、简化、剪切等常见的攻击,并且可以在一定程度上抵抗姿势变化攻击.  相似文献   

11.
We describe a new algorithm for finding the convex hull of any simple polygon specified by a sequence of m vertices.An earlier convex hull finder of ours is limited to polygons which remain simple (i.e., nonselfintersecting) when locally non-convex vertices are removed. In this paper we amend our earlier algorithm so that it finds with complexity O(m) the convex hull of any simple polygon, while retaining much of the simplicity of the earlier algorithm.  相似文献   

12.
A key problem in computational geometry is the identification of subsets of a point set having particular properties. We study this problem for the properties of convexity and emptiness. We show that finding empty triangles is related to the problem of determining pairs of vertices that see each other in a star-shaped polygon. A linear-time algorithm for this problem which is of independent interest yields an optimal algorithm for finding all empty triangles. This result is then extended to an algorithm for finding empty convex r-gons (r> 3) and for determining a largest empty convex subset. Finally, extensions to higher dimensions are mentioned.  相似文献   

13.
《国际计算机数学杂志》2012,89(6):1315-1328
In this paper we present a method for Catalan number decomposition in the expressions of the form (2+i). This method gives convex polygon triangulations in Hurtado–Noy ordering. Therefore, we made a relationship between the expressions and the ordering mentioned above. The corresponding algorithm for Catalan number decomposition is developed and implemented in Java, as well as the algorithm which generates convex polygon triangulations. At the end, we have provided the comparison of Hurtado's algorithm and our algorithm based on the decomposition method.  相似文献   

14.
张晶  喻小惠  黄云明 《控制与决策》2019,34(11):2350-2357
针对无线传感器网络分区在恢复连通后仍然容错不足的问题,提出斯坦纳树和凸多边形的分区双连通恢复方法.首先,以距离为依据选取现有叶子节点来促使少数未连通的离散节点统一成区;然后,将分区抽象成点后枚举出所有的非退化型四边形,进而将计算得到的四边形中的两个斯坦纳点与4个顶点连接构造斯坦纳边部署中继节点,使分区实现单连通;最后,利用格雷厄姆凸壳算法选取抽象点中的凸壳顶点连接,形成凸多边形实现分区的双连通,并对第2轮连通路径上的中继节点实施休眠唤醒机制.在保证关键节点二次失效不会使网络再次瘫痪的基础上,简化网络结构并降低数据通信延迟.通过仿真,将所提出方案与利用最小斯坦纳树优化中继节点布局的分布式算法(DORMS)和1C-SpriderWeb算法进行对比,对比结果表明所提出方案可减少中继节点的部署数量,延长网络寿命.  相似文献   

15.
A key problem in computational geometry is the identification of subsets of a point set having particular properties. We study this problem for the properties of convexity and emptiness. We show that finding empty triangles is related to the problem of determining pairs of vertices that see each other in a star-shaped polygon. A linear-time algorithm for this problem which is of independent interest yields an optimal algorithm for finding all empty triangles. This result is then extended to an algorithm for finding empty convex r-gons (r> 3) and for determining a largest empty convex subset. Finally, extensions to higher dimensions are mentioned.The first author is pleased to acknowledge support by the National Science Foundation under Grant CCR-8700917. The research of the second author was supported by Amoco Foundation Faculty Development Grant CS 1-6-44862 and by the National Science Foundation under Grant CCR-8714565.  相似文献   

16.
提出一种计算平面多边形集凸壳的快速算法。将多边形集的凸壳根据极值点划分为右上、左上、左下、右下四段,同时对集合中多边形利用其极值点提取右上、左上、左下、右下四个点列段,凸壳的每一段仅受多边形同一类点列段的影响。根据多边形集合的极值点确定四个矩形区域对四类点列段进行筛选,再按给定规则在矩形区域中进行初始找点,可求出四段凸壳初始点列,它们按顺序可确定一平面多边形,求出到此多边形的凸壳即为所求多边形集的凸壳。算法通过分段、分类、筛选等措施提高了计算效率,并且易于实现,其时间复杂度为O(N)。  相似文献   

17.
平面点集凸壳的快速算法   总被引:3,自引:0,他引:3       下载免费PDF全文
提出一种计算平面点集凸壳的快速算法。利用极值点划分出四个矩形,它们包含了所有凸壳顶点,通过对矩形中的点进行扫描,排除明显不是凸壳顶点的点,剩余的点构成一个简单多边形。再利用极点顺序法判断多边形顶点的凹凸性并删除所出现的凹顶点,最终得到一个凸多边形即为点集的凸壳。整个算法简洁明了,避免了乘法运算(除最坏情况外),从而节省计算时间。  相似文献   

18.
The data obtained from a binary perspective projection of a convex planar set is equivalent to the data obtained by tactile measurements using a certain kind of geometric probe composed of two line probes rotating about a common axis point. The reconstruction of a convex polygon (with V vertices) using this type of data is considered and a measurement strategy which guarantees a unique reconstruction following no more than 3V − 3 measurements is proposed. It is also shown that no strategy can achieve complete reconstruction using less than 3V − 3 measurements. Duality implies that the same reconstruction performance is achieved when probing with a composite finger probe.  相似文献   

19.
提出了一个面向快速成型扫描路径规划的凹多边形凸分解算法。首先应用所提出的基于正负法搜索凹点对应的可见点的新算法来找出凹点的可见点串,然后结合所提出的适用于快速制造中扫描分区的剖分准则,利用权函数选择最佳剖分点,并合理使用辅助点,保证了剖分所得凸多边形的形态质量。该算法作为快速成形选区环形扫描路径规划软件的底层算法,在对待扫描的层面轮廓进行分区时得到了应用。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号